Immigrants from Costa Rica vs Immigrants from Indonesia In Labor Force | Age 20-64 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 204,275,671 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Costa Rica and labor force participation rate among population between the ages 20 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.194 and weighted average of 79.7%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 215,788,587 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Indonesia and labor force participation rate among population between the ages 20 and 64 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.038 and weighted average of 79.6%, a difference of 0.020%.
